
无论是金融、医疗、教育还是零售等行业,数据的完整性、安全性和可恢复性都是企业持续运营和决策制定的基石
数据库作为数据存储的核心,其稳定性和可靠性直接关系到业务的连续性和客户信任的维护
因此,定期进行数据库表备份,特别是利用高效、易用的工具如Navicat,已成为企业数据管理中不可或缺的一环
本文将深入探讨Navicat数据库表备份的重要性、实施步骤、最佳实践以及它如何助力企业构建强大的数据保护体系
一、Navicat数据库表备份的重要性 1.数据丢失风险防范 硬件故障、软件错误、人为失误、网络攻击或自然灾害等不可预见事件,都可能导致数据丢失或损坏
定期备份数据库表,可以确保在遭遇这些灾难性事件时,能够迅速恢复数据,减少业务中断时间和经济损失
2.合规性与法律要求 许多行业受到严格的数据保护和隐私法规的监管,如GDPR(欧盟通用数据保护条例)、HIPAA(美国健康保险流通与责任法案)等
定期备份数据库表不仅是数据恢复的手段,也是满足合规性要求、避免法律诉讼的重要措施
3.业务连续性保障 对于依赖实时数据更新的企业而言,任何数据中断都可能导致服务暂停、客户满意度下降甚至收入损失
通过Navicat等工具实现自动化备份,可以最小化数据丢失的风险,保障业务连续性
4.历史数据管理与审计 备份不仅是为了应对突发情况,还可以用于历史数据分析、审计追踪等
Navicat支持灵活的备份策略,使得企业能够根据需要保留不同时间点的数据快照,便于后续的数据挖掘和合规审计
二、Navicat数据库表备份的实施步骤 Navicat是一款功能强大的数据库管理工具,支持多种数据库类型(如MySQL、MariaDB、MongoDB、SQL Server、Oracle等),提供直观的用户界面和丰富的备份选项,使得数据库表备份变得简单高效
以下是使用Navicat进行数据库表备份的基本步骤: 1.下载安装Navicat 根据操作系统(Windows、macOS、Linux)下载并安装最新版本的Navicat
安装完成后,启动程序并连接到目标数据库
2.配置连接 在Navicat的“连接”窗口中,根据数据库类型选择相应的连接选项,输入数据库服务器的地址、端口号、用户名和密码等信息,建立连接
3.选择备份对象 在成功连接数据库后,浏览数据库结构,找到需要备份的表或整个数据库
Navicat允许用户通过勾选的方式选择单个或多个表进行备份
4.设置备份参数 点击“工具”菜单下的“数据备份”选项,或右键点击选中的数据库/表,选择“转储SQL文件”进行备份
在弹出的对话框中,可以设置备份文件的保存位置、文件名、备份格式(SQL、CSV等)、是否包含数据或仅结构等参数
5.执行备份 确认所有设置无误后,点击“开始”按钮执行备份操作
Navicat会显示备份进度,并在完成后提供成功或失败的提示
6.验证备份 备份完成后,建议定期验证备份文件的完整性和可恢复性
可以通过Navicat或其他数据库管理工具尝试导入备份文件,确保数据能够准确无误地恢复
三、Navicat数据库表备份的最佳实践 1.自动化备份计划 利用Navicat的“任务计划”功能,设置自动备份任务,根据业务需求设定备份频率(如每日、每周、每月)和时间
这不仅能减少人工干预,还能确保备份的及时性和连续性
2.异地备份 为了防止本地灾难性事件导致备份文件同时丢失,应将备份文件存储在不同的物理位置,如云存储、远程服务器等
Navicat支持将备份文件直接上传到FTP服务器或云存储服务,如Amazon S3、Google Cloud Storage等
3.版本控制与保留策略 实施有效的版本控制,保留多个版本的备份文件,以便在需要时可以选择恢复到特定的时间点
同时,根据数据的重要性和存储空间限制,制定合理的备份保留策略,定期清理过期的备份文件
4.加密与安全性 对于敏感数据,确保备份文件在传输和存储过程中采用加密技术,防止数据泄露
Navicat支持SSL/TLS加密连接,以及在备份文件中使用密码保护,增强数据安全
5.测试恢复流程 定期进行恢复演练,确保在真正需要恢复数据时,能够迅速、准确地执行恢复流程
这包括测试备份文件的可读性、恢复操作的可行性以及恢复后数据的完整性
四、Navicat在数据保护体系中的作用 Navicat作为数据库管理工具,在构建企业数据保护体系中扮演着重要角色
它不仅简化了数据库表备份的复杂过程,提高了备份效率和准确性,还通过自动化、异地备份、加密等特性,为企业提供了全面、灵活的数据保护解决方案
更重要的是,Navicat与多种数据库系统的兼容性,使得企业能够在不改变现有数据库架构的前提下,轻松实现跨平台、跨数据库的数据备份与恢复,进一步增强了数据管理的灵活性和可扩展性
总之,Navicat数据库表备份是确保企业数据安全、维护业务连续性的关键步骤
通过遵循上述步骤和最佳实践,企业可以有效降低数据丢失风险,提升数据恢复能力,为数字化转型和业务增长提供坚实的数据支撑
在这个数据驱动的时代,让Navicat成为您数据保护旅程中的得力助手,共同守护企业的数据资产
企业通讯录:备份删除与恢复指南
Navicat数据库表备份全攻略
高效备份应用数据库的软件推荐
如何查找影像服务器备份位置:全面指南
如何关闭阿里云盘备份服务功能
服务器与宝塔备份全解析
QQ同步助手备份软件数据库教程
高效备份应用数据库的软件推荐
QQ同步助手备份软件数据库教程
备份MySQL中Net数据库全表指南
SQL数据库备份必备语句指南
数据库备份升级失败,如何应对?
高效策略:如何在服务器间实现无缝数据备份与恢复
Oracle命令行高效导入数据库备份
自动化备份数据库表的Shell脚本指南
Oracle数据库备份表实战指南
企业一卡通数据备份,安全守护每一刻
金蝶软件数据库备份位置详解
高效指南:如何科学设置服务器数据备份策略